Output 13068d8a245f550e4a9dc150ea17cdb42d92fd6aea7e17de3d7ccc8dfa73eada:0

value
503782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f28373093f334e8ed71a77f1821a9dd36e0657 OP_EQUAL
address
3PCbEkmhSFHfJWmdU9We7k46nswoe5QKhU
transaction
13068d8a245f550e4a9dc150ea17cdb42d92fd6aea7e17de3d7ccc8dfa73eada
confirmations
228832
spent
true